An informative book for young readers, My Incredible India tells the story of India's heritage through the eyes of Thara and her grandmother. Author Jasbinder Bilan covers a wide range of topics about India, including the landscapes and traditions of the country. I especially loved the pages dedicated to food...

Olivia Wolf is an engaging graphic novel aimed at younger readers. Olivia is a werewolf who lives in Monstrocity with her family including her baby brother. Olivia and her supernatural friends attend a school where strange things happen, like a teacher disappearing and weird odors. Both mysteries are solved by...
